Singer-songwriter Brooke Moriber today shares her stunning video for "The Last Goodbye". The visual conveys a deteriorating relationship through cut scenes that trace the arc of the relationship while Brooke performs alone at a piano. Throughout the track, short bursts of triumph come with every chorus, giving viewers and listeners hope for those like Brooke working their way through challenging times. Brooke puts it simply: "The Last Goodbye is a song I wrote about finding the strength it takes to walk away from an unhealthy relationship." Watch the video!

On release, the video caught attention from No Depression, who lauded Brooke as "a major league talent deserving a spot in the mainstream spotlight".

Moriber has previously been critically acclaimed for her "clarion voice" by the Associated Press and songs that are "destined for high rotation". Her distinctive sound ranges in influences from Linda Ronstadt to Amy Lee, Sara Bareilles and beyond. Brooke's unique career started on the Broadway stage where she earned a reputation for her powerhouse vocals and received special mention by the New York Times for her acting abilities.

Since the age of fifteen, Brooke has been writing and licensing her own original pop/country/rock music to network television and several soundtracks. Brooke's remarkable ability to juggle her career as a recording artist and an actor has found her sharing the stage and screen with such performers as The Gin Blossoms, Cindy Lauper, Alan Cumming, Lily Taylor and Kristin Johnston.

Brooke is especially impressive in her vocal style because of her incredibly dynamic and tonal range. Her voice is incredibly smooth, and has stylistic nuances hinting at influences of rock, pop and country, making her a very versatile vocalist.
